Versions in this module Expand all Collapse all v51 v51.0.0 Jan 27, 2021 Changes in this version + type DeploymentOperationsClientAPI interface + Get func(ctx context.Context, resourceGroupName string, deploymentName string, ...) (result features.DeploymentOperation, err error) + GetA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string, operationID string) (result features.DeploymentOperation, err error) + GetAtScope func(ctx context.Context, scope string, deploymentName string, operationID string) (result features.DeploymentOperation, err error) + GetAtSubscriptionScope func(ctx context.Context, deploymentName string, operationID string) (result features.DeploymentOperation, err error) + GetAtTenantScope func(ctx context.Context, deploymentName string, operationID string) (result features.DeploymentOperation, err error) + List func(ctx context.Context, resourceGroupName string, deploymentName string, ...) (result features.DeploymentOperationsListResultPage, err error) + ListA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string, top *int32) (result features.DeploymentOperationsListResultPage, err error) + ListAtManagementGroupScopeComplete func(ctx context.Context, groupID string, deploymentName string, top *int32) (result features.DeploymentOperationsListResultIterator, err error) + ListAtScope func(ctx context.Context, scope string, deploymentName string, top *int32) (result features.DeploymentOperationsListResultPage, err error) + ListAtScopeComplete func(ctx context.Context, scope string, deploymentName string, top *int32) (result features.DeploymentOperationsListResultIterator, err error) + ListAtSubscriptionScope func(ctx context.Context, deploymentName string, top *int32) (result features.DeploymentOperationsListResultPage, err error) + ListAtSubscriptionScopeComplete func(ctx context.Context, deploymentName string, top *int32) (result features.DeploymentOperationsListResultIterator, err error) + ListAtTenantScope func(ctx context.Context, deploymentName string, top *int32) (result features.DeploymentOperationsListResultPage, err error) + ListAtTenantScopeComplete func(ctx context.Context, deploymentName string, top *int32) (result features.DeploymentOperationsListResultIterator, err error) + ListComplete func(ctx context.Context, resourceGroupName string, deploymentName string, ...) (result features.DeploymentOperationsListResultIterator, err error) + type DeploymentsClientAPI interface + CalculateTemplateHash func(ctx context.Context, templateParameter interface{}) (result features.TemplateHashResult, err error) + Cancel func(ctx context.Context, resourceGroupName string, deploymentName string) (result autorest.Response, err error) + CancelA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string) (result autorest.Response, err error) + CancelAtScope func(ctx context.Context, scope string, deploymentName string) (result autorest.Response, err error) + CancelAtSubscriptionScope func(ctx context.Context, deploymentName string) (result autorest.Response, err error) + CancelAtTenantScope func(ctx context.Context, deploymentName string) (result autorest.Response, err error) + CheckExistence func(ctx context.Context, resourceGroupName string, deploymentName string) (result autorest.Response, err error) + CheckExistenceA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string) (result autorest.Response, err error) + CheckExistenceAtScope func(ctx context.Context, scope string, deploymentName string) (result autorest.Response, err error) + CheckExistenceAtSubscriptionScope func(ctx context.Context, deploymentName string) (result autorest.Response, err error) + CheckExistenceAtTenantScope func(ctx context.Context, deploymentName string) (result autorest.Response, err error) + CreateOrUpdate func(ctx context.Context, resourceGroupName string, deploymentName string, ...) (result features.DeploymentsCreateOrUpdateFuture, err error) + CreateOrUpdateA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string, ...) (result features.DeploymentsCreateOrUpdateAtManagementGroupScopeFuture, ...) + CreateOrUpdateAtScope func(ctx context.Context, scope string, deploymentName string, ...) (result features.DeploymentsCreateOrUpdateAtScopeFuture, err error) + CreateOrUpdateAtSubscriptionScope func(ctx context.Context, deploymentName string, parameters features.Deployment) (result features.DeploymentsCreateOrUpdateAtSubscriptionScopeFuture, err error) + CreateOrUpdateAtTenantScope func(ctx context.Context, deploymentName string, parameters features.Deployment) (result features.DeploymentsCreateOrUpdateAtTenantScopeFuture, err error) + Delete func(ctx context.Context, resourceGroupName string, deploymentName string) (result features.DeploymentsDeleteFuture, err error) + DeleteA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string) (result features.DeploymentsDeleteAtManagementGroupScopeFuture, err error) + DeleteAtScope func(ctx context.Context, scope string, deploymentName string) (result features.DeploymentsDeleteAtScopeFuture, err error) + DeleteAtSubscriptionScope func(ctx context.Context, deploymentName string) (result features.DeploymentsDeleteAtSubscriptionScopeFuture, err error) + DeleteAtTenantScope func(ctx context.Context, deploymentName string) (result features.DeploymentsDeleteAtTenantScopeFuture, err error) + ExportTemplate func(ctx context.Context, resourceGroupName string, deploymentName string) (result features.DeploymentExportResult, err error) + ExportTemplateA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string) (result features.DeploymentExportResult, err error) + ExportTemplateAtScope func(ctx context.Context, scope string, deploymentName string) (result features.DeploymentExportResult, err error) + ExportTemplateAtSubscriptionScope func(ctx context.Context, deploymentName string) (result features.DeploymentExportResult, err error) + ExportTemplateAtTenantScope func(ctx context.Context, deploymentName string) (result features.DeploymentExportResult, err error) + Get func(ctx context.Context, resourceGroupName string, deploymentName string) (result features.DeploymentExtended, err error) + GetA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string) (result features.DeploymentExtended, err error) + GetAtScope func(ctx context.Context, scope string, deploymentName string) (result features.DeploymentExtended, err error) + GetAtSubscriptionScope func(ctx context.Context, deploymentName string) (result features.DeploymentExtended, err error) + GetAtTenantScope func(ctx context.Context, deploymentName string) (result features.DeploymentExtended, err error) + ListAtManagementGroupScope func(ctx context.Context, groupID string, filter string, top *int32) (result features.DeploymentListResultPage, err error) + ListAtManagementGroupScopeComplete func(ctx context.Context, groupID string, filter string, top *int32) (result features.DeploymentListResultIterator, err error) + ListAtScope func(ctx context.Context, scope string, filter string, top *int32) (result features.DeploymentListResultPage, err error) + ListAtScopeComplete func(ctx context.Context, scope string, filter string, top *int32) (result features.DeploymentListResultIterator, err error) + ListAtSubscriptionScope func(ctx context.Context, filter string, top *int32) (result features.DeploymentListResultPage, err error) + ListAtSubscriptionScopeComplete func(ctx context.Context, filter string, top *int32) (result features.DeploymentListResultIterator, err error) + ListAtTenantScope func(ctx context.Context, filter string, top *int32) (result features.DeploymentListResultPage, err error) + ListAtTenantScopeComplete func(ctx context.Context, filter string, top *int32) (result features.DeploymentListResultIterator, err error) + ListByResourceGroup func(ctx context.Context, resourceGroupName string, filter string, top *int32) (result features.DeploymentListResultPage, err error) + ListByResourceGroupComplete func(ctx context.Context, resourceGroupName string, filter string, top *int32) (result features.DeploymentListResultIterator, err error) + Validate func(ctx context.Context, resourceGroupName string, deploymentName string, ...) (result features.DeploymentValidateResult, err error) + ValidateAtManagementGroupScope func(ctx context.Context, groupID string, deploymentName string, ...) (result features.DeploymentValidateResult, err error) + ValidateAtScope func(ctx context.Context, scope string, deploymentName string, ...) (result features.DeploymentValidateResult, err error) + ValidateAtSubscriptionScope func(ctx context.Context, deploymentName string, parameters features.Deployment) (result features.DeploymentValidateResult, err error) + ValidateAtTenantScope func(ctx context.Context, deploymentName string, parameters features.Deployment) (result features.DeploymentValidateResult, err error) + WhatIf func(ctx context.Context, resourceGroupName string, deploymentName string, ...) (result features.DeploymentsWhatIfFuture, err error) + WhatIfAtSubscriptionScope func(ctx context.Context, deploymentName string, ...) (result features.DeploymentsWhatIfAtSubscriptionScopeFuture, err error) + type OperationsClientAPI interface + List func(ctx context.Context) (result features.OperationListResultPage, err error) + ListComplete func(ctx context.Context) (result features.OperationListResultIterator, err error) + type ProvidersClientAPI interface + Get func(ctx context.Context, resourceProviderNamespace string, expand string) (result features.Provider, err error) + GetAtTenantScope func(ctx context.Context, resourceProviderNamespace string, expand string) (result features.Provider, err error) + List func(ctx context.Context, top *int32, expand string) (result features.ProviderListResultPage, err error) + ListAtTenantScope func(ctx context.Context, top *int32, expand string) (result features.ProviderListResultPage, err error) + ListAtTenantScopeComplete func(ctx context.Context, top *int32, expand string) (result features.ProviderListResultIterator, err error) + ListComplete func(ctx context.Context, top *int32, expand string) (result features.ProviderListResultIterator, err error) + Register func(ctx context.Context, resourceProviderNamespace string) (result features.Provider, err error) + Unregister func(ctx context.Context, resourceProviderNamespace string) (result features.Provider, err error) + type ResourceGroupsClientAPI interface + CheckExistence func(ctx context.Context, resourceGroupName string) (result autorest.Response, err error) + CreateOrUpdate func(ctx context.Context, resourceGroupName string, ...) (result features.ResourceGroup, err error) + Delete func(ctx context.Context, resourceGroupName string) (result features.ResourceGroupsDeleteFuture, err error) + ExportTemplate func(ctx context.Context, resourceGroupName string, ...) (result features.ResourceGroupExportResult, err error) + Get func(ctx context.Context, resourceGroupName string) (result features.ResourceGroup, err error) + List func(ctx context.Context, filter string, top *int32) (result features.ResourceGroupListResultPage, err error) + ListComplete func(ctx context.Context, filter string, top *int32) (result features.ResourceGroupListResultIterator, err error) + Update func(ctx context.Context, resourceGroupName string, ...) (result features.ResourceGroup, err error) + type ResourcesClientAPI interface + CheckExistence func(ctx context.Context, resourceGroupName string, ...) (result autorest.Response, err error) + CheckExistenceByID func(ctx context.Context, resourceID string, APIVersion string) (result autorest.Response, err error) + CreateOrUpdate func(ctx context.Context, resourceGroupName string, ...) (result features.ResourcesCreateOrUpdateFuture, err error) + CreateOrUpdateByID func(ctx context.Context, resourceID string, APIVersion string, ...) (result features.ResourcesCreateOrUpdateByIDFuture, err error) + Delete func(ctx context.Context, resourceGroupName string, ...) (result features.ResourcesDeleteFuture, err error) + DeleteByID func(ctx context.Context, resourceID string, APIVersion string) (result features.ResourcesDeleteByIDFuture, err error) + Get func(ctx context.Context, resourceGroupName string, ...) (result features.GenericResource, err error) + GetByID func(ctx context.Context, resourceID string, APIVersion string) (result features.GenericResource, err error) + List func(ctx context.Context, filter string, expand string, top *int32) (result features.ResourceListResultPage, err error) + ListByResourceGroup func(ctx context.Context, resourceGroupName string, filter string, expand string, ...) (result features.ResourceListResultPage, err error) + ListByResourceGroupComplete func(ctx context.Context, resourceGroupName string, filter string, expand string, ...) (result features.ResourceListResultIterator, err error) + ListComplete func(ctx context.Context, filter string, expand string, top *int32) (result features.ResourceListResultIterator, err error) + MoveResources func(ctx context.Context, sourceResourceGroupName string, ...) (result features.ResourcesMoveResourcesFuture, err error) + Update func(ctx context.Context, resourceGroupName string, ...) (result features.ResourcesUpdateFuture, err error) + UpdateByID func(ctx context.Context, resourceID string, APIVersion string, ...) (result features.ResourcesUpdateByIDFuture, err error) + ValidateMoveResources func(ctx context.Context, sourceResourceGroupName string, ...) (result features.ResourcesValidateMoveResourcesFuture, err error) + type TagsClientAPI interface + CreateOrUpdate func(ctx context.Context, tagName string) (result features.TagDetails, err error) + CreateOrUpdateValue func(ctx context.Context, tagName string, tagValue string) (result features.TagValue, err error) + Delete func(ctx context.Context, tagName string) (result autorest.Response, err error) + DeleteValue func(ctx context.Context, tagName string, tagValue string) (result autorest.Response, err error) + List func(ctx context.Context) (result features.TagsListResultPage, err error) + ListComplete func(ctx context.Context) (result features.TagsListResultIterator, err error) Other modules containing this package github.com/pmalek-sumo/azure-sdk-for-go